Comparison: Selling Methods in 2026
| Method | Effort Level | Payout % | Authenticity Guarantee |
| Reloved Again Consignment | Low (Full Service) | Up to 70% | High (Expert-Led) |
| Peer-to-Peer Apps | High (DIY) | 80-90% | Variable |
| Instant Cash Buy-outs | Zero | 30-40% | High |
How to Prepare Your Wardrobe for Sale
To ensure you get the best return when you sell designer clothes in London, follow these three rules:
-
Professional Cleaning: A minor refresh can add £100+ to the resale value of a silk dress or wool coat.
-
Gather the "Full Set": Authenticity cards, original receipts, and even the boutique ribbon help confirm provenance.
-
Think Seasonally: While we accept items year-round, listing your summer linens in March ensures the fastest turnaround.
